- 回路基板の実装面上に配される回路基板用電気コネクタと該実装面に対して直角な方向を嵌合抜出方向として該回路基板用電気コネクタに嵌合接続される相手接続部材との接続構造であって、
上記回路基板用電気コネクタは、端子が一端側に回路基板へ接続のための接続部と他端側に相手接続部材の接触のための接触部とを有し、該端子を保持するハウジングが上記端子を介した回路基板への取付けのための固定ハウジングと該固定ハウジングに対して可動な可動ハウジングとを有しており、上記相手接続部材が上記可動ハウジングに嵌合される上記接続構造において、
上記端子は、固定ハウジングで保持される固定側被保持部と、可動ハウジングで保持される可動側被保持部と、固定側被保持部と可動側被保持部を連結していて弾性変形可能な弾性部とを有し、
固定ハウジング側と可動ハウジング側で互いに協働して、相手接続部材の嵌合抜出方向での弾性部の弾性変形範囲について限界を定める規制手段を形成し、
弾性部の弾性変形範囲内での最大弾性変形量におけるばね力が、相手接続部材の嵌合状態における端子の接触部と相手接続部材との間の上記嵌合抜出方向における保持力よりも小さく、
規制手段は、弾性部の上記弾性変形範囲について、相手接続部材の抜出方向での限界を定める第一規制手段と、相手接続部材の嵌合方向での限界を定める第二規制手段とを有し、
第二規制手段は、可動ハウジングあるいは該可動ハウジングに取り付けられている第二可動側部材と、固定ハウジングに取り付けられている第二固定側部材としての取付金具とで形成され、該取付金具が金属板部材製で回路基板の実装面に沿って延びる規制片を有し、該規制片が上記実装面に半田固定可能な上記嵌合抜出方向の位置にあり、上記嵌合方向での弾性部の弾性変形時に、上記可動ハウジングあるいは該第二可動側部材と、上記取付金具の規制片とが当接することで、上記嵌合抜出方向での弾性変形範囲について上記嵌合方向での限界を定めていることを特徴とする回路基板用電気コネクタと相手接続部材との接続構造。 - 第一規制手段は、固定ハウジングあるいは該固定ハウジングに取り付けられている第一固定側部材と、可動ハウジングあるいは該可動ハウジングに取り付けられている第一可動側部材とで形成され、相手接続部材の抜出方向での弾性変形時に、上記固定ハウジングあるいは上記第一固定側部材と可動ハウジングあるいは上記第一可動側部材とが当接することで、上記抜出方向での弾性変形範囲について一方の限界を定めていることとする請求項1に記載の回路基板用電気コネクタと相手接続部材との接続構造。
